What will you be doing at Woodard & Curran?
The City of Groveland, known as “The City of Natural Charm and Unlimited Possibilities,” is one of the fastest-growing cities in Florida. We are currently seeking a Maintenance Mechanic to support the operation and maintenance of our water and wastewater treatment facilities.
In this role, you will be responsible for inspecting, maintaining, and repairing mechanical and electrical systems and equipment essential to the treatment process, including pumps, motors, VFD’s, valves, piping, blowers, and chemical feed systems. You’ll also assist with troubleshooting issues at lift stations, remote pump stations, and other infrastructure critical to water quality and environmental protection. If you enjoy working with your hands, solving mechanical, electrical problems, and contributing to the sustainability of our natural resources, this position offers a challenging and rewarding career path.

What will you need to succeed?
- High School diploma or equivalent preferred.
- 3 years’ experience in mechanical maintenance.
- Experience in the maintenance of reclaimed water transmission and distribution facilities, tractor backhoe, farm-type tractors, farm implements, front-end loader, motor grader, and landscape maintenance equipment.
- Requires good reading, math, writing, and verbal communication skills; a good scientific and mechanical aptitude; and the ability to read, interpret, and record data from meters, gauges, scales, panels, and other equipment.
- Must be able to read and interpret blueprints and schematics.
